Output 93e8d76a60eb9b3fa9a10e5ea477777c4b04f52d708082b94453f821ab87ab2e:0

value
29579548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6cba6fbd5ba884f04506543d9119b7fcc07c913 OP_EQUAL
address
MUwVcZR1i6kjjkxgSon3UeUVpNFi1CDMWk
transaction
93e8d76a60eb9b3fa9a10e5ea477777c4b04f52d708082b94453f821ab87ab2e
spent
true